Dog-Registration Date Extended To March 1

[Per Press Association. Copyright l WELLINGTON, This Day.

As a result of a shipment of a hydatids remedy from Europe to New Zealand being delayed through the war, dog-owners in the Dominion v/ill have another month’s grace in registering their animals. Provision for this extension is contained in a regulation published in last night’s “Gazette.” The date for the registration of dogs has now been further extended from February 1 until March 1. The original date for registration was January 1, but this was extended recently for a month because of the non-arrival of the remedy.
